Population dynamics is the type of mathematics used to model and study the size and age composition of populations as dynamical systems. See more Population dynamics has traditionally been the dominant branch of mathematical biology, which has a history of more than 220 years, although over the last century the scope of mathematical biology has greatly expanded. See more Simplified population models usually start with four key variables (four demographic processes) including death, birth, immigration, and emigration.
